
Althoff St James's Hotel and Club London
5 star hotelHotel7-8 Park Place, London, SW1A 1LS, United KingdomSurrounded by all the priciest properties on the Monopoly board – Bond Street, Park Lane and Mayfair – it’s no wonder this gorgeously grand boutique hotel is the frequent haunt of the likes of Liza Minelli, Sean Connery, Elton John and Cher. Picture the very epitome of Mayfair elegance, with Murano glass chandeliers, sumptuous furnishings, luxe décor and the Queen’s preferred brand of bed to retreat to when the elegance is just too much.

The beautiful bedrooms here feature handmade silk wallpaper, luxury Hypnos beds, flat screen TVs, free Wi-Fi and an iPod dock. The stylish bathrooms are stocked with fluffy robes and toiletries, and some even have a steam room facility.
The hotel’s Michelin-starred restaurant, Seven Park Place, is home to Chef William Drabble’s more innovative fine dining cuisine, and you’ll find more low-key gastro-pub dishes in William's Bar & Bistro. As for the hotel bar, you’ll need a cocktail or two just to get over the extraordinary silk and cashmere wall coverings and celebrity spots.

You’re in the ritziest part of town at the St James, so soak up the sophistication with a stroll around leafy lakeside St James's Park, just a minute’s walk away. Art lovers will relish the proximity to The Serpentine Gallery at the far end of the park and the Institute of Contemporary Arts, just ten minutes away. Buckingham Palace, Oxford Street and Westminster are all within easy walking distance too, and with the Jubilee Line only two minutes from the hotel, the whole city is a breeze to explore.

Our hints & tips
A previously exclusive club, with members including Winston Churchill, you'll feel completely looked after throughout your stay and experience the true personal care you'd expect.
Make sure to take full advantage of this hotel's Michelin-starred restaurant with its excellent, intimate service and its cosy bar with an impressive collection for all gin lovers.
You'll notice this hotel's grandeur in the finer details, with stunning artwork dotted all around the hotel and the extra British elegance of fabric wallpapered bedrooms and black marble bathrooms.
